St Albans St, Abbotsford NSW 2046
St Albans St, Abbotsford NSW 2046 sits at 1.2683 times the suburb house median. 19 homes sit above the street; 22 homes sit level with the street; 28 homes sit below the street. Houses make up 40.3% of the residential stock, with apartments at 20.4%. The street carries local road traffic. Notable apartment projects include 60 St Albans St (21 lots, 3 levels, built 1977), 54 St Albans St (7 lots, 2 levels, built 1976), and 56 St Albans St (6 lots, 3 levels, built 1976). There are 3 house sales in the last 12 months.

Is St Albans St an expensive or affordable street relative to Abbotsford?
House prices on St Albans St are 26.83% above the Abbotsford suburb house median.
What are the risk and overlay factors on St Albans St?
There are no bushfire, heritage, flood overlay, or high-voltage powerline overlays affecting properties on St Albans St. However, 73 homes fall under other flood classifications, meaning no flood risk has been identified or the property has not been mapped. Buyers should review council flood mapping and insurance costs before purchasing.
Are properties on St Albans St mostly on high, level or low ground?
19 homes sit above the street; 22 homes sit level with the street; 28 homes sit below the street. Because the count of homes below the street is the largest, the street predominantly features homes sitting below the street. Different site heights can influence site characteristics, so buyers should assess the specific property rather than relying on the street average.
What type of road is St Albans St?
St Albans St is a local road. Local roads generally serve nearby residents and connect local streets with larger roads. As the dominant road percentage and speed limit are unavailable, no further details on traffic volume or speed can be provided.
Is St Albans St mostly houses or apartments?
There are 181 residential properties on St Albans St. Houses make up 40.3% of the residential stock, while apartments make up 20.4%. Because neither category represents more than half of the total, the street has a mixed property mix without a single dominant dwelling type.
What are the major apartment developments on St Albans St?
The major apartment developments on St Albans St are 60 St Albans St (21 lots, 3 levels, built 1977), 54 St Albans St (7 lots, 2 levels, built 1976), and 56 St Albans St (6 lots, 3 levels, built 1976). These developments contribute to the street's higher-density residential character.
How many properties have sold on St Albans St?
3 houses sold in the past 12 months, while 0 apartments sold. The 5-year turnover rate for houses is 15.1%, and for apartments it is 10.8%. Turnover measures the proportion of properties that changed ownership during the past five years.
